How Much Do Manga Assistants Make?

The salary of manga assistants varies widely based on experience, location, and the specific project they are working on. On average, manga assistants earn between $1,000 to $3,000 per month. However, this figure can fluctuate significantly.

Factors Influencing Salary

Several factors impact how much manga assistants make:

  • Experience Level: Entry-level assistants may start at lower salaries, while experienced ones can command higher pay.
  • Location: Salaries in major cities like Tokyo can be higher due to the cost of living compared to rural areas.
  • Publisher: Prestigious publishers often offer better compensation than independent or smaller companies.

Experience Level

Entry-level manga assistants typically earn around $1,000 to $1,500 monthly. With 2-5 years of experience, this amount can rise to between $1,500 and $2,500. Highly skilled assistants with specialized knowledge can make upwards of $3,000 a month.

Location

In cities like Tokyo, the living costs are high, leading to higher salaries for manga assistants. For instance, in central Tokyo, salaries might be 20% more than those in less populated areas. Conversely, an assistant working in smaller towns might only make around $800 to $1,200 per month.

Publisher Influence

Working for well-known publishers such as Shueisha or Kodansha can mean better pay and opportunities. Established publishers typically have larger budgets, allowing them to offer competitive salaries compared to smaller or independent publishers.

Job Responsibilities of Manga Assistants

Manga assistants support manga artists in various ways. Their responsibilities include:

  • Inking: Assisting with the inking process to finalize artwork.
  • Background Art: Creating backgrounds to enhance scenes.
  • Screen Toning: Applying tones to achieve desired shading effects.
  • Storyboarding: Helping artists draft initial layouts for manga pages.

Inking

Inking is a critical process that defines the final look of manga. Assistants often help with this task, ensuring that lines are clean and clear. Their skill level can greatly affect the overall quality of the final artwork.

Background Art

Producing engaging and accurate backgrounds is essential for storytelling in manga. Assistants who excel at creating detailed environments can significantly contribute to the visual appeal.

Screen Toning

Applying screen tones is a technique that adds depth and texture to manga illustrations. Assistants often manage this process, which requires a good understanding of aesthetic choices.

Storyboarding

Manga assistants frequently assist in storyboarding, arranging panels and sequences to create a coherent flow. Their knack for visual storytelling is invaluable to the primary artist.

How to Become a Manga Assistant

For those interested in joining this field, here are steps to consider:

  1. Develop Artistic Skills: Focus on drawing, inking, and digital skills.
  2. Create a Portfolio: Assemble a portfolio showcasing your best work.
  3. Network: Attend conventions and engage with industry professionals.
  4. Apply for Positions: Look for openings and internships with manga publishers.

Develop Artistic Skills

Building a solid foundation in artistic skills is crucial. Many successful manga assistants practice consistently and study various art styles to improve their abilities.

Create a Portfolio

A well-curated portfolio is essential for applying to positions. It should demonstrate versatility and highlight specific skills relevant to manga creation.

Network Within the Industry

Networking can open doors to opportunities. Engaging with professionals at conventions can lead to valuable insights and job openings.

Apply for Positions

Once prepared, aspiring assistants should actively look for job openings or internships. Many publishers post available positions on their websites or through social media platforms.
